Output dbb66587fe01bafda54f26aae02685c04d85c5b76b1c1e76b9d4ee79a8d4aa26:0

value
9692967
script pubkey
OP_0 OP_PUSHBYTES_20 b8c58265e1ef884ad9505d3de6af3bd4d2c3a470
address
bc1qhrzcye0pa7yy4k2st577dtem6nfv8frsg74x6z
transaction
dbb66587fe01bafda54f26aae02685c04d85c5b76b1c1e76b9d4ee79a8d4aa26